Main Street in Vancouver is a vibrant and eclectic area that spans several neighborhoods, offering a diverse range of shops, restaurants, and cultural landmarks. Stretching from the eastern parts of the city to its more central areas, Main Street has become a hub for both locals and visitors alike. The street is known for its blend of contemporary boutiques, vintage stores, and cozy cafes, alongside a variety of dining options, making it a popular destination for anyone seeking a unique urban experience.
The area also boasts an artistic community, with galleries and art studios contributing to its cultural character. Many independent businesses and artisan shops line the street, and the local events hosted along Main Street celebrate Vancouver’s creative spirit. From its historic architecture to the modern lifestyle trends, Main Street provides a perfect example of how Vancouver merges the old and the new while remaining rooted in its diverse communities.
